Russian missile attack on Odessa airport announced Kyiv

by

Russian missile attack on Odessa airport destroyed the runway – take-off, which can no longer be used, the Ukrainian army announced on Saturday. There is no information about victims so far.

Russians say target of Ukrainian bombing checkpoint in Kursk province

The governor of the Russian West Kursk Province, which borders Ukraine, said earlier that numerous mortars had been fired from the direction of Ukraine at a Russian checkpoint.

In a video posted to the Telegram, Provincial Governor Roman Starovit said there were no casualties or damage. Reuters could not verify the validity of the governor’s allegations. The Ukrainian side did not comment on the incident.

Exchange of prisoners of war

Ukraine held an exchange of prisoners of war with Russia today, with seven soldiers and seven civilians returning home, Deputy Prime Minister Irina Veresuk said in an online post. Among the soldiers was a woman who is five months pregnant, he added.

Veresuk did not specify how many Russians were handed over to Moscow during the exchange.

The two countries have exchanged prisoners several times during the conflict that began with the Russian invasion on February 24, and on Thursday Ukraine announced that Russia had handed over 33 Ukrainian soldiers.

New fierce US-Russia confrontation

It is noted that the US Department of Defense on Friday blamed the Russian President Vladimir Putin that he acted with “perversion” in the invasion of Ukraine.

The representative John Kirby became apparently emotionally charged, wondering how a “moral man” could justify the atrocities committed by Russia.

“I do not think we fully appreciated the extent to which (Mr Putin) would reach this kind of violence and cruelty,” Kirby said.

But Russia’s ambassador to the United States Anatoly Antonov dismissed the allegations. He described Mr Kirby’s comments as “offensive and unacceptable”. Mr. Antonov accused Kirby of “resorting to street insults.”

“It has become the rule here for (US) government officials to base their judgments on the dirty lies of the Ukrainian authorities,” the Russian ambassador said.
